Welcome to Brickett Place ...

Brickett Place is located in Oxford County<1>.


The location of Brickett Place has been provided by the Geographic Names Information System (ie- the GNIS).<2>


A typical abbreviation for Brickett Place: Brickett Pl. (or less commonly used: Brickett Plc.)

Brickett Place is 600 feet [183 m] above sea level.<3>.

Time Zone: Brickett Place lies in the Eastern Time Zone (EST/EDT) and observes daylight saving time

Brickett Place is located in the (207) area code.
